diff --git a/ctr-std/src/f32.rs b/ctr-std/src/f32.rs index ae30321..8e8340b 100644 --- a/ctr-std/src/f32.rs +++ b/ctr-std/src/f32.rs @@ -254,7 +254,14 @@ impl f32 { /// Calculates the Euclidean modulo (self mod rhs), which is never negative. /// - /// In particular, the result `n` satisfies `0 <= n < rhs.abs()`. + /// In particular, the return value `r` satisfies `0.0 <= r < rhs.abs()` in + /// most cases. However, due to a floating point round-off error it can + /// result in `r == rhs.abs()`, violating the mathematical definition, if + /// `self` is much smaller than `rhs.abs()` in magnitude and `self < 0.0`. + /// This result is not an element of the function's codomain, but it is the + /// closest floating point number in the real numbers and thus fulfills the + /// property `self == self.div_euc(rhs) * rhs + self.mod_euc(rhs)` + /// approximatively. /// /// # Examples /// @@ -266,6 +273,8 @@ impl f32 { /// assert_eq!((-a).mod_euc(b), 1.0); /// assert_eq!(a.mod_euc(-b), 3.0); /// assert_eq!((-a).mod_euc(-b), 1.0); + /// // limitation due to round-off error + /// assert!((-std::f32::EPSILON).mod_euc(3.0) != 0.0); /// ``` #[inline] #[unstable(feature = "euclidean_division", issue = "49048")] |
